متن کاملAccurate calculation of hazardous materials transport risks
We propose two path-selection algorithms for the transport of hazardous materials. The algorithms can deal with link impedances that are path-dependent. This approach is superior to the use of a standard shortest path algorithm, common in the literature and practice, which results in inaccuracies. c © 2003 Elsevier Science B.V. All rights reserved.
